bellows (used with a sing. or pl. verb) a device with a flexible, valved air chamber that can be expanded to draw in air and compressed to expel it through a nozzle, used to blow air on a fire or to sound a musical instrument. [1/3 definitions]
bibcock a faucet with a downward-bent nozzle.
gas burner the nozzle at the end of a gas fixture; gas jet.
gun a tool that shoots small objects or liquids out through a tube or nozzle. [1/3 definitions]
jet propulsion a way of giving aircraft and some small ships the power to move forward. Jet propulsion forces air and hot gases under high pressure to go through a jet nozzle.
nozzle a narrow tube on the end of a pipe or hose. A nozzle controls the flow of a liquid or gas.
shower1 a device that sprays water from an overhead nozzle, so that one can wash oneself. [1/8 definitions]
snout something that resembles an animal's snout, such as a nozzle or spout. [1/2 definitions]
spray1 water or another liquid flying or falling in fine droplets, as from the nozzle of a hose. [1/8 definitions]
